Adjective:
  1. disposed or placed in a particular kind of order;

    "the carefully arranged chessmen"
    "haphazardly arranged interlobular septa"
    "comfortable chairs arranged around the fireplace"

  2. planned in advance;

    "an arranged marriage"

  3. deliberately arranged for effect;

    "one of those artfully staged photographs"
